When I navigate to any image file, and open it (by enter or by doing :file command and selecting xdg-open entry) I have an instance of vimiv launched, but from the home directory without the selected image.
When I launch it on the terminal using xdg-open Media/Pictures/Figures/rl/1dplume_fail_onlyEndRew.png; then I'm greeted with vimiv screen with the picture.

I don't see any obvious issues. Does the same happen if you replace xdg-open with vimiv in :filextype command? Or if you do :!xdg-open %c? You might also want to check :!!which vimiv xdg-open in case there is some script with a matching name.
